Using Bluehost Name Servers

To host your website with Bluehost, you need to use our name servers (or you can also use the name server's IP address). Your name servers must be updated with the domain's current registrar (the company your domain name is registered with). If your domain name is registered with Bluehost, check out How to Change Your Name Servers for step-by-step instructions. Otherwise, please contact your domain's current registrar for assistance. Remember, your new DNS settings will begin to propagate as soon as you save your changes. Each ISP updates at a different rate, usually taking 24 - 72 hours to complete worldwide. During this time, your emails will be shut down, and your web traffic will be directed to either the old or new host (name servers), depending on the visitor's ISP. Bluehost Nameservers

ns1.bluehost.com | 162.88.60.37
ns2.bluehost.com | 162.88.61.37
